Poland’s Hynfra and Spanish deep-tech firm Jolt Solutions have agreed to jointly explore how they can improve electrolyser efficiencies and lower the levelised cost of ownership (LCOH).
Under a Letter of Intent (LOI), Jolt will supply its electrode technology. Its Sparkfuze coating process reportedly enables “faster and more effective production” of high-performance electrodes.
In an online statement, Jolt said this could extend the operational lifespan of an electrolyser and improve its efficiency. Therefore, Hynfra could use it in its industrial-scale hydrogen and ammonia projects.

Together, they will work on technical evaluations and feasibility studies. The two companies will explore opportunities for collaborative research, pilot deployments and partnerships with industrial players.
The companies have also invited industry stakeholders, electrolyser manufacturers and energy investors to engage in discussions about how Jolt’s technology can be adopted on a global scale.
“Scaling renewable hydrogen production requires solving fundamental technological challenges,” explained Tomoho Umeda, CEO of Hynfra. “Current investments in electrolysis are significant, but without improvements in electrode performance, the process remains costly and inefficient.”
Leon Rizzi, CEO of Jolt, added that the collaboration allows the company to test its product in full operations.
“Improving the efficiency and durability, coupled with speedy, localised refurbishment of electrodes will help reach the cost targets for green hydrogen,” Rizzi said.
In 2023, the Spanish firm announced it would deploy a new technique for coating electrolyser electrodes in “under one minute.”

According to Jolt, the Sparkfuze H2+ electrode pairing for both alkaline and AEM electrolysis managed to lower voltage requirements to less than 1.75V at 1.2A/cm2 at 60oC.
